François-Xavier Weill is affiliated with the Institut Pasteur in France. Their research spans diverse fields within biological sciences, focusing primarily on biochemistry, genetics, and molecular biology, alongside agricultural and biological sciences. Their subfield expertise includes endocrinology, food science, molecular medicine, infectious diseases, and molecular biology.

The scientist's published work covers a range of topics, particularly in bacterial epidemiology and genomics. Their main areas of research include:

  • Salmonella and Campylobacter epidemiology
  • Vibrio bacteria research studies
  • Antibiotic resistance in bacteria
  • Escherichia coli research studies
  • Viral gastroenteritis research and epidemiology
  • Bacteriophages and microbial interactions
  • Genomics and phylogenetic studies
